Fully updated, state-of-the-art semiconductor design and manufacturing information
This fully updated handbook provides cutting-edge technologies and state-of-the-art processes needed to design and fabricate IC chips, MEMS, sensors, and other electronic devices. The book lays out the electronics fundamentals and techniques that are required to understand and accelerate the pace of innovation.
Semiconductor Manufacturing Handbook, Second Edition consolidates many complex engineering and manufacturing disciplines into one volume, enabling the quick look up of specific reference data. Readers will get complete details on semiconductor fundamentals and basic materials, front-end of line processes, back-end of line processes, nanotechnology, MEMS, photovoltaics, gases and chemicals, and fab yield, operations and facilities.
